你查询的IP:[122.51.111.172]  地理位置:中国–上海–上海

最新查询202.185.110.56 121.51.157.163 222.168.99.6 119.58.45.83 211.160.182.79 119.62.248.55 221.14.185.93 202.127.235.209 221.14.79.160 122.51.111.172 202.136.48.194 120.94.193.118 203.91.32.66 117.58.250.46 203.91.32.84 119.84.181.129 58.128.38.172 116.215.230.227 120.72.32.112 119.162.29.67 123.64.235.197 203.166.160.193 202.63.248.166 117.60.61.202 116.214.64.172 58.128.103.61 192.124.154.70 121.51.70.233 124.40.112.117 61.45.128.116 60.247.232.146